    Outstanding review. I am considering buying them for a Canon R5, on an 82mm lens. You never mentioned how to purchase this. Do you have to buy based upon which size lens, or is there any camera brand issues, or do they not work based upon that? I hope you provided an affiliate link, so you get a small commission. Thank you, and I am a new subscriber.

    • @DarrenJSpoonley
      @DarrenJSpoonley  6 месяцев назад

      Thank you very much Delighted you enjoyed it ! Yes you buy based on the lens diameter, I went for the 95mm as it fits my biggest lens the sigma 150-600 and then got step up rings for my other lenses so I can use the same filters

    Got the old and now the new. Think it's great filters but the front cap on the new one is too strong magnetic and too thin. Use the CPL filter a lot and every time I take the cap off to take a picture the filter comes with it. It's a shame because they are otherwise fine filters.
